Foros del Web » Programando para Internet » Jquery »

Problema con autocomplete Jquery e input dinamico

Estas en el tema de Problema con autocomplete Jquery e input dinamico en el foro de Jquery en Foros del Web. Hola amigos, les cuento tengo un campo input q es dinamico, decir yo al presionar sobre el signo mas agrego otro campo para agregar otra ...
  #1 (permalink)  
Antiguo 15/10/2013, 08:48
 
Fecha de Ingreso: diciembre-2007
Mensajes: 385
Antigüedad: 17 años
Puntos: 0
Problema con autocomplete Jquery e input dinamico

Hola amigos, les cuento tengo un campo input q es dinamico, decir yo al presionar sobre el signo mas agrego otro campo para agregar otra asignatura, y en este campo asignatura tengo un autocomplete q me lista las asignaturas deacuerdo a lo q voy escfribiendo, pasa q este autocomplete me funciona pero solo con el campo input estatico, al hacerlo con los input dinamicos el autocomplete no me funciona mi codigo es el siguiente:
  #2 (permalink)  
Antiguo 15/10/2013, 08:53
 
Fecha de Ingreso: diciembre-2007
Mensajes: 385
Antigüedad: 17 años
Puntos: 0
Respuesta: Problema con autocomplete Jquery e input dinamico

Código HTML:
Ver original
  1. <script type="text/javascript">
  2.  
  3. var incremento = 1;
  4.          var generador = jQuery.noConflict();
  5.             generador(document).ready(function(){
  6.  
  7.             generador("#nuevo").find("#add_selector:last").live('click',function(){    
  8.                     if(generador(this).prevAll("#nombre").val() == '')    
  9.                     {
  10.                         alert('No puedes dejar un campo vaco');
  11.                     }
  12.                   else{
  13.  
  14.                             incremento++;
  15.                        
  16.  
  17.                         generador("#nuevo").append('<div style="margin:10px 0px 0px -10px; border:0"'+
  18.                        '<div id="nuevo" class="grid_12">'+
  19.                         '<label class="normal" >&nbsp;&nbsp;&nbsp;&nbsp;Nombre Asignatura <strong>('+incremento+')</strong>:</label> &n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;&nbsp;<input type="text" class="textDinamico" value="" id="textNombreAsig" name="textNombreAsig[]" />'+
  20.                        
  21.                         '<span class="grid_2" id="add_selector"><img src="../imagenes/AddButton.png"/></span></div><div class="grid_2" id="eliminar"><img src="../imagenes/DeleteButton.png"/>'+
  22.                         '</div>');
  23.                        
  24.                        
  25.                     }                  
  26.                 })
  27.                
  28.                 var NombreAsig = jQuery.noConflict();
  29.                                                
  30.                                                 NombreAsig(function(){
  31.                                                    
  32.                                                     NombreAsig(".textDinamico").autocomplete({
  33.                                                        
  34.                                                        
  35. source: "../auxiliar/ListadoAsignaturas.php",
  36.                                                         minLength: 3
  37.                                                        
  38.     })
  39.         });
  40.  

como puedo hacer para q el autocomplete me funcione tb con los campos dinamicos generados??? como ven he intentado hacer el autocomplete con una clase css pero aun asi solo me funciona en el campo estatico, agredeceria mucho su ayuda/ guia slds.

Etiquetas: dinamico, funcion, input, javascript
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 18:07.